Abstract :
In this paper, we study existing available bandwidth measurement methods for IPv4 networks and investigate capabilities of IPv6 networks. Then we present a novel method to estimate available bandwidth in IPv6 networks, which is accurate, efficient, quick and really non-intrusive, thus it can be applied to many real-time applications. Finally, we evaluate our method in controlled and reproducible environment using NS2 and compare its performance with current methodologies, such as packet pair technique, packet train technique and SLoPS.
